How they compare
Portugal currently reports 1.7 against 1.42 in Norway, a difference of 0.28.
That makes Portugal's figure about 1.2 times Norway's.
Across all 65 years both countries report, Portugal has been ahead every year.
Norway ranks 185th and Portugal ranks 182nd of 200 countries.
Portugal has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Norway | Portugal |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 11.34 | 26.38 | 15.04 | Portugal |
| 1970s | 7.52 | 20.34 | 12.82 | Portugal |
| 1980s | 4.57 | 11.72 | 7.15 | Portugal |
| 1990s | 3.24 | 5.08 | 1.84 | Portugal |
| 2000s | 2.32 | 2.58 | 0.2643 | Portugal |
| 2010s | 1.62 | 2.06 | 0.4359 | Portugal |
| 2020s | 1.4 | 1.74 | 0.3402 | Portugal |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
